Neem oil is a natural and effective way to control mealybugs on plants. Here's how to use neem oil to get rid of mealybugs: Mix the solution: Mix 1-2 tablespoons of neem oil with one quart of water and a few drops of dish soap. Use a plain jet of water to disrupt the bugs' … WebMealybugs are soft, oval, wax-covered insects that feed on many plants in garden, landscape, and indoor settings. Usually found in colonies, they are piercing-sucking insects closely related to soft scales but lack the scale covers. Web17 nov. 2024 · Essential oils. The most efficient essential oils against mealybugs are peppermint oil, citrus oil, and thyme oil. However, keep in mind that essential oils are very strong, and they can damage the plants if they are not properly diluted. The best thing to do is to combine 12 drops of essential oils with a cup of water.
